Choosing the Right Place for Your CEIVA When picking a location for your CEIVA, put it in a place that’s easy to see, away from direct sunlight, and not exposed to extreme temperatures� It should also have easy access to a power outlet and a phone outlet (for phone connections) or your internet connection (for wi-fi or broadband connections)� Registering Your CEIVA You need to register your CEIVA and create a free CEIVA Account in order to acti- vate your PicturePlan Photo Delivery Service an

Connecting Your CEIVA (continued) Once you have set up your connection, press the Menu button on the remote control and highlight Connect, then press the Select button� Your first connection may take several minutes� Once completed, your CEIVA is ready to receive and display photos� Viewing Photos and Channels on Your CEIVA To view photos from a camera memory card, insert it into the ap- propriate slot on the left side of your CEIVA and press Select� If you would like to stop viewi

Viewing Photos and Channels on Your CEIVA (continued) Your CEIVA automatically connects to retrieve 40 sent photos a day and your New Photo Indicator will light Pr � ess the Menu button and navigate to Settings > Connection Settings > When to Connect to change how frequently your CEIVA connects� If you would like to stop viewing sent photos, press the Menu button and highlight What to Display, then press Select to turn CEIVA Photos photos off or on� To view channels on your frame, log in

Connecting to Get New Photos Manually After your first connection, your CEIVA will connect to get new photos once a day and display them automatically� If you would like to manually connect before then, press the Menu button and highlight the Connect option, then press Select� Deleting Photos If you see a photo in your slideshow that you would like to remove, press the Menu button and highlight Delete, then press Select� It will be removed from your slideshow the next time your CEIVA conne

Changing your Slideshow Display Display Modes: Your CEIVA is optimized for photos taken at a minimum of 800x600 pixels at a 3:4 ratio, but portrait-oriented photos or small photos may appear with black borders around the edges� There are several modes to crop, stretch or zoom your photos in different ways to fit them on the screen� Press the Menu button and navigate to Settings > Slideshow Settings > Display Mode to change this setting: Normal: Displays photo as is Zoom: Makes photo larger

General Settings Turning your frame off and on: It is important that your CEIVA stay connected so it receives new photos, but you can set times for the screen to turn on or off every day� Press the Menu button and navigate to Settings > Frame Settings > Set Times to change your times� You can also turn the screen off manually by pressing the black Brightness button on the back of your CEIVA to enter the Brightness setting� Use the Up and Down arrows to navigate to Off� If you would like

Frequently Asked Questions What happens if my CEIVA tries to call the CEIVA Network while the phone line is being used? If your CEIVA is connected via an analog phone line and you are on that phone line when it tries to connect, it will cancel its connection and retry later� To update your photos right away after your phone line becomes free, press the Menu button and highlight Connect, then press Select� What happens if I move?
